Peru–Russia relations

Peru–Russia relations is the bilateral foreign relations between Peru and Russia. Peru has an embassy in Moscow and an honorary consulate in Saint Petersburg. Russia has an embassy in Lima and an honorary consulate in the San Isidro District.

Both countries are full members of the APEC.

Background

The Soviet Union established diplomatic relations with Peru on February 1, 1969. The Peruvian Air Force uses Russian equipment such as MiG-29 jet fighters.
